ABSTRACT
This paper surveys some selected topics in the theory of conformal metrics and their connections to complex analysis, partial differential equations and conformal differential geometry.

Key findings
- Conformal metrics provide a natural framework for studying geometric invariants under angle-preserving transformations.
- The Yamabe problem demonstrates that every conformal class contains a metric of constant scalar curvature.
- Conformal invariance enables the reduction of geometric problems to solvable PDEs on compact manifolds.
- Key connections exist between conformal geometry and complex structures, particularly in Kähler and CR manifolds.
- The theory of conformal metrics facilitates the analysis of curvature flows and geometric evolution equations.
- The survey identifies open problems in conformal differential geometry, particularly in higher dimensions and non-compact settings.
